Job Summary:
The Ecohouse Electrical Lead will oversee field electrical work ensuring compliance with codes and maintaining the highest quality standards. Additionally they will be responsible for maintenance and repair of solar power systems ensuring that photovoltaic systems are correctly wired connected and operating safely and efficiently. This role involves working with solar panels inverters and electrical components to integrate solar energy systems into residential commercial or industrial applications. The Solar Electrician ensures that all electrical work complies with industry codes and safety standards while also troubleshooting issues and conducting repairs when necessary. This position requires a strong foundation in electrical work a specialized understanding of solar technology and the ability to work in a team to deliver high-quality solar installations.
Primary Responsibilities:
Support the oversight of field electrical installations with direction from licensed electrician
Review electrical drawings and site-specific designs to prepare for construction
Install electrical equipment necessary for solar construction projects including DC/AC wiring junction boxes conduit inverters combiner boxes disconnects etc.
Interconnect systems by way of back feed breakers and line side taps
Troubleshoot issues with new and existing systems
Perform additional electric work such as installation of subpanels or replacement of main service panels
Ensure compliance with National Electric Code and jurisdictional requirements
In partnership with electrical and construction managers quality engineering manager ensure installations are of high quality and consistent with industry standards
Lead and execute end to end training of new hires in basic solar installation.
Lead and execute training of all employees in electrical installation
Support with all other solar installation responsibilities as needed by the business
